Alana Home Care understands the importance of finding trustworthy in-home care for your loved ones. Their mission is to provide exceptional service that allows seniors to live comfortably and independently at home.
They offer a wide range of personalized home care near me services to meet individual needs. From daily errands and companionship to 24-hour care, their certified caregivers are dedicated to improving the quality of life for seniors and their families. Home Helper services include housekeeping, meal preparation, errand services, and transportation. Companion Care provides social interaction, emotional support, memory care, and respite for family caregivers. Personal Care offers assistance with bathing, hygiene, mobility, and medication reminders.
For complete peace of mind, Alana Home Care also provides 24-Hour Care with day and night support, consistent care coordination, and flexible scheduling. Their Daily Health Monitoring service keeps an eye on vital signs to help manage overall health proactively. Alana Home Care offers personalized care plans and a commitment to quality that sets them apart.

Several government programs offer financial assistance for senior housing in various countries, focusing on the United States for a broad overview:
- Medicaid: Medicaid is a state and federally funded program that can cover the costs of nursing home care for those who meet eligibility criteria, including income and asset limits. Some states also offer Medicaid waivers that help pay for home and community-based services to prevent or delay nursing home placement.
- Medicare: Medicare, primarily a health insurance program for people aged 65 and over, does not cover long-term housing costs. However, it can cover short-term stays in a skilled nursing facility under specific conditions following a hospital stay.
- Section 202 Supportive Housing for the Elderly Program: This program provides housing for low-income seniors. It offers rental assistance and access to supportive services, such as cleaning, cooking, and transportation.
- Low-Income Housing Tax Credit (LIHTC) Properties: While not a direct subsidy, LIHTC encourages developers to create affordable housing. Seniors with low incomes can find reduced-rent apartments through this program.
- State and Local Programs: Many states, counties, and cities offer their own programs to assist seniors with housing costs. These can include property tax relief programs, rental assistance programs, and programs that offer affordable senior housing options.
- Veterans Affairs (VA): The VA offers several programs for veterans, including the Aid and Attendance benefit, which provides monthly payments to veterans who require the aid of another person, or are housebound, to help cover the cost of care in homes, nursing homes, and assisted living facilities.
- Social Security: While Social Security primarily provides retirement income, for many seniors, these benefits are a crucial part of their budget, including housing costs.
